Clàr-innse
Ma tha thu a’ coimhead airson cleasan sònraichte airson teacsa a tharraing eadar dà charactar ann an Excel, tha thu air tighinn dhan àite cheart. Ann am Microsoft Excel, tha grunn dhòighean ann airson teacsa a tharraing eadar dà charactar. San artaigil seo, bruidhnidh sinn air ceithir dòighean gus teacsa a tharraing eadar dà charactar. Leanaidh sinn an iùl iomlan airson seo uile ionnsachadh.
Luchdaich sìos Leabhar-obrach Cleachdaidh
Luchdaich sìos an leabhar-obrach cleachdaidh seo gu eacarsaich fhad ‘s a tha thu a’ leughadh an artaigil seo.
Thoir a-mach teacsa eadar dà charactar.xlsm
4 dòighean air teacsa a tharraing eadar dà charactar ann an Excel
An seo, tha stòr-dàta againn anns a bheil Iomradh agus Còd Cliant. 'S e ar prìomh amas teacsa a tharraing eadar dà charactar.
San earrainn a leanas, cleachdaidh sinn 4 dòighean gus teacsa a tharraing eadar dà charactar.
1 A' cleachdadh MID, LEFT, agus FIND Functions gus Teacs a tharraing a-mach
Gus teacsa a tharraing, cuiridh sinn còmhla an gnìomh MID , an gnìomh LEFT , agus an FIOSRACHADH gnìomh . An seo, tillidh an gnìomh MID na caractaran o mheadhan sreang teacsa. LEFT Tillidh gnìomh an àireamh ainmichte de charactaran o thoiseach sreang teacsa. Mu dheireadh, tillidh an gnìomh FIND suidheachadh tòiseachaidh aon sreang teacsa. Feumaidh tu na ceumannan a leanas a leantainn gus teacsa a tharraing a-mach sa cholbh Còd Client san t-seata gu h-ìosal.
Cleachdaidh sinn ana’ leantainn foirmle aonaichte anns a’ chill toraidh C5:
=LEFT(MID(B5,FIND("/",B5)+1,LEN(B5)),FIND("/",MID(B5,FIND("/",B5)+1,LEN(B5)))-1)
Às deidh sin, brùth Cuir a-steach agus slaod an làmh lìonaidh . A-nis gheibh thu an toradh a leanas.
> 🔎 Ciamar a tha am Formula ag obair?
- An seo, tillidh an gnìomh FIND(“/”, B5)+1 suidheachadh tòiseachaidh aon sreang teacsa a tha sinn airson a tharraing eadar dà charactar agus sinn gheibh thu an toradh a leanas:
{5;7;5;5;5;5}
- Tillidh an gnìomh LEN(B5) an àireamh charactaran ann an a sreang teacsa mar a leanas:
{11;11;13;12;10;10}
- An seo, an MID(B5,FIND(“/",B5)+ 1, LEN(B5)) tillidh tu na teacsaichean às deidh a’ chiad charactar mar an toradh a leanas:
{THER/38;GS/31; XLMNE/846; ENHT/846; TML/23; KGF/14}
- An FIND(“/”, MID(B5,FIND(“/",B5)+1,LEN(B5)))-1
fad an teacsa (na gheibh thu bhon ghnìomh gu h-àrd) a tha sinn airson a tharraing agus a sheallas an toradh a leanas:
{4;2;5;4;3;3}
- Mu dheireadh, le bhith cleachdadh an gnìomh LEFT gheibh sinn an àireamh teacsa ainmichte eadar dà charactar.
Leugh Tuilleadh: Mar a nì thu Thoir teacsa a-mach à cill ann an Excel (5 dòighean)
2. SUBSTITUTE, MID, and REPT Functions gus Teacs a tharraing eadar dà charactar ann an Excel
Gus teacsa a tharraing sa Chòd Client Colbh, cuiridh sinn còmhla an gnìomh SUBSTITUTE , am MIDgnìomh , agus an gnìomh REPT . An seo, tha an gnìomh SUBSTITUTE a’ dol an àite teacsa gnàthaichte le teacsa ùr ann an sreang teacsa, agus bidh an gnìomh REPT ag ath-aithris teacsa grunn thursan.
Cleachdaidh sinn am foirmle aonaichte a leanas sa chill toraidh C5:
=SUBSTITUTE(MID(SUBSTITUTE("/"&B5&REPT(" ",6),"/",REPT(",",255)),2*255,255),",","")
An dèidh sin. brùth Enter agus slaod an làmh lìonaidh . A-nis gheibh thu an toradh a leanas.
> 🔎 Ciamar a tha am foirmle ag obair?<13
{ ,,,Nancy,,,,,,,,,,,..}
- An uairsin tillidh an gnìomh SUBSTITUTE an toradh a leanas:
{Nancy;GS;XLMNE;ENHT;TML;KGF}
Leugh Tuilleadh: Thoir a-mach teacsa ro charactar ann an Excel (4 Dòighean Luath)
Leughaidhean Co-chosmhail
- Mar a tharraing thu teacsa às deidh an dàrna àite ann an Excel (6 dòighean)
- Thoir a-mach teacsa às deidh teacsa sònraichte ann an Excel (10 dòighean)
- Mar a tharraing thu teacsa às deidh an àite mu dheireadh ann an Excel (5 dòighean)
3. A' cleachdadh gnìomhan MID agus SEARCH gus Teacs a tharraing a-mach
Gus teacsa a tharraing à colbh a' chòd Client, feumaidh sinn an gnìomh MID agus <6 a chur còmhla> gnìomh SEARCH air . An seo, tha an SEARCH tillidh an gnìomh an àireamh charactaran aig an lorgar caractar sònraichte no sreang teacsa an toiseach.
Cleachdaidh sinn am foirmle aonaichte a leanas san toradh cealla C5:
=MID(B5, SEARCH("/",B5) + 1, SEARCH("/",B5,SEARCH("/",B5)+1) - SEARCH("/",B5) - 1)
Às deidh sin, brùth Cuir a-steach agus slaod an làmh-lìonaidh . A-nis gheibh thu an toradh a leanas.
> 🔎 Ciamar a tha am Formula ag obair?<13
{5;7;5;5;5;5}
Agus tha seo air a chleachdadh airson caractairean a thòiseachadh airson an gnìomh MID .
13> {4;2;5;4;3;3}
Agus seo an caractar crìochnachaidh airson a’ ghnìomh MID.
- Mu dheireadh, tha an MID bidh an gnìomh a’ tilleadh nan caractaran o mheadhan sreang teacsa.
Leugh Tuilleadh: Thoir a-mach Teacs às deidh Caractar ann an Excel (6 dòighean)
4. A' cleachdadh VBA gus teacsa a tharraing eadar dà charactar ann an Excel
A-nis, feumaidh tu na ceumannan a leanas a leantainn ma tha thu airson teacsa a tharraing ann an colbh Còd a' Chliant.<1
📌 Ceumannan:
- An toiseach, brùth ALT+F 11 no feumaidh tu a dhol dhan taba Leasaiche , tagh Visual Basic gus Deasaiche Bunaiteach Lèirsinneach fhosgladh, agus cliog Insert, tagh Module .
- Air adhart, feumaidh tu an còd a leanas:
2478
- A-nis, brùth F5 no tagh Run , agus cliog air Run Sub/UserFrom .
Mu dheireadh, gheibh thu an toradh riatanach a leanas.
💬 Rudan ri chuimhneachadh
✎ Ma tha thu a' cleachdadh na foirmle mòr còmhla, bu chòir dhut na brathan a chleachdadh gu faiceallach.
Co-dhùnadh
Sin deireadh seisean an latha an-diugh. Tha mi gu làidir den bheachd gum faod thu bho seo a-mach teacsa a tharraing eadar an dà charactar ann an Excel. Ma tha ceistean no molaidhean agad, feuch an roinn thu iad anns an earrann bheachdan gu h-ìosal.
Na dìochuimhnich sùil a thoirt air an làrach-lìn againn Exceldemy.com airson diofar dhuilgheadasan agus fuasglaidhean co-cheangailte ri Excel. Lean air adhart ag ionnsachadh dhòighean ùra agus cùm a’ fàs!